Hi There
I have been reading the various threads about the visa rules but had a specific question regarding the return flights rule and the new visa rules. Under the new visa rules, as I understand them, I will automatically be entitled to a thirty day visa (I am an Irish citizen) but the return leg of my flight is more than thirty days after I will enter Dubai. I purchased this flight a few months ago and at the time my understanding was that I would be assigned a visit visa for sixty days (the return leg is 56 days after the outbound leg). I am going to Dubai to look for work and wanted to give myself approximately two months to find work. I am worried now that as my return flight is not within thirty days of arriving that this may cause me issues at immigration even though I can extend the visa to sixty days while I am there? Any advice or help would be very much appreciated.

from all i've heard and seen, it is fairly unusual for an 'obvious' Westerner to be even asked when he/she is returning, so quite probably the date of your return ticket won't even come up.

Hi All
Thanks for the information you gave above. I came in this morning and was assigned a thirty day visa. The person at immigration didn't even ask for my flight details.
